Today we've got a YouTube premiere for you! Introducing the Damasko DC86 chronograph, featuring an in-house modified Damasko C51-6 movement. The movement emulates the Lemania 5100, with its elapsed center second and minutes, making it one of the easiest to read mechanical chronographs we've come across.
Product description
A new chronograph line based on the DAMASKO chronograph calibre C51 is heralded with the DC8X series. A criterion of this development is to increase the readability of the chronograph functions significantly. Here, the historic Lemania 5100 movement acted as a role model. The main focus of the new line is on the technical realisation of a springing 60 stop-minute display from the centre. Thanks to this new, patented design, it is possible to record stop times even more easily, accurately and quickly. It offers two key advantages: 60 minutes, instead of the usual 30 minutes, are counted in a hand revolution and the allocated minute-stop scale can be seen across the full face diameter.
Movement
DAMASKO chronograph movment C51-6, reglage in TOP performance, 48 hours power reserve
Functions
hours, minute, small second; chronograph with central second, -minute and small hours counter, additional 24-hours-indicator, date with quick correction and quick change
Case
ice-hardened stainless steel, case back screwed, crown screwed into case according to the "DAMASKO System" with crown protection, waterproof 10bar / 100meters, low pressure resistant, functional reliabilty testet and certified at negative pressure and acceleration according to military standard, double domed sapphire crystal, special antireflective coating on the inner side
Bezel
hardened bezel, rotable in both directions, 1-11 / 5-55 / 60-minute-countdown
Black
All stainless steel components provided with DAMEST Coating
Dial
hour markers coated with special long-lasting luminous paint Superluminova X1 GL C1, parts of the hour and minute hands coated with special luminous paint
Dimensions and weight
diameter: 42.00mm, diameter rotating bezel: 43.30mm, height without crystal: 13.80mm | overall height with domed crystal: 14.40mm, lug width: 22.00mm, weight without strap: 103.00g
Patented EPS® spiral
When something or someone is said to “work like movement”, what is meant is that the person or thing in question displays extreme accuracy and reliability. The objective of the DAMASKO movement is nothing less than that – regular oscillation that comes as close as possible to absolute values. Here, classic mechanical movements have two limits: natural asymmetry of the material itself that increases during the lifespan and the instantaneous influence of temperature, pressure, gravitation and magnetism. The patented EPS® spiral solves these problems at several levels. The polycrystalline silicon is non-sensitive to physical external influences. The spiral itself is highly elastic and is significantly lighter than steel spirals, for which reason there is a considerably lower centrifugal-force effect upon impacts. Traditional spirals are also fastened to the balance shaft through heat or pressure deformation, which, in turn, negatively influences the material properties. In contrast, the EPS® spiral is clipped into patented studs, whose spring-loaded design allows the subtlest of subsequent corrections of the attachment point. Thanks to this intelligent combination of form, material and workmanship, the EPS® spiral oscillates in an ideal, concentric fashion and is a visible expression of the DAMASKO innovation policy of granting the mechanical watch a maximum degree of isochronism, i.e. complete equability. Anit-magnetic according to DIN3809.

100% manufactory – the steel bracelet
100% Made in Germany – 100% Made in House. Like the case made of ice-hardened stainless steel, the manufactory steel bracelet from DAMASKO is made using highly resilient joining elements made of grade-5 titanium. From the development of the design to the manufacture of each individual part at the local production plant in Barbing to the manual assembly, this steel bracelet constitutes a high-tech product of German engineering art. The combination of the two technology materials stainless steel and titanium makes the DAMASKO steel wrist bracelets nearly indestructible. A sophisticated bracelet changing tool is also provided, which enables the length to be adjusted in a manner that protects the screws. A preservation cylinder in the shaft of the tool prevents screws from being lost.
Developed under the toughest conditions
When a normal car accelerates there is a force of roughly 0.3 g on the passenger. A Formula 1 racing driver has to withstand 5 g in the bends. An Airbus Defence & Space pilot may be exposed to forces of up to 12 g for a short time in the event of an emergency exit using the ejection seat and a sudden drop in pressure and temperature. The EADS test pilots in Manching have at least been able to rely on their aviator watch coping with this since 2007.
As the DAMASKO DC 56 has in the meantime been the official timepiece for the Eurofighter test pilots for more than ten years, having not shown any malfunctions even under the toughest flying conditions. The DAMASKO brand has also constantly developed with its challenges thanks to the extreme endurance tests in Manching in accordance with the strict NATO military standard Mil.810. Continuous innovations such as the EPS® silicon spring among others are up to the DC 56’s tough job at 12.000 metres altitude. Accelerations up to 9 g, strong temperature fluctuations from -40° degree to +54° degree and fast changing cabin pressure are normal everyday working conditions for the world’s best fighter jet pilots, without an emergency.
